The contract seeks comprehensive regulatory compliance support for hazardous and potentially radioactive materials, focusing on the accurate preparation and verification of Safety Data Sheets, proper labeling practices, and statutory classification according to applicable regulations. The work is centered on ensuring all documentation and material handling procedures meet federal requirements, with an emphasis on precision and audit readiness. The scope requires deep expertise in hazardous materials management and a thorough understanding of transportation, storage, and labeling regulations, particularly as they apply to defense-related operations. The contract is issued as a subcontract under NAICS code 541620, with performance obligated to take place in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, at zip code 17070-5002. It was posted on August 5, 2026, and responses are due by August 13, 2026. The contracting entity is the ASC SUPPLIER OPER OEM DIVISION within the Department of Defense, indicating the work directly supports military or defense supply chain activities. While specific qualifications or submission requirements are not detailed, the nature of the work implies a need for certified professionals with proven experience in handling regulated materials under sensitive governmental oversight.
